✅ Reported safe options
- Caesar salad (gluten-free) is explicitly labeled on the menu.
- The restaurant’s materials indicate gluten-free versions exist for several popular items, including pizzas, burgers, and bruschette, as well as other sides. In practice, this means there are gluten-free pizzas, burgers, bruschette, and hot dogs available, alongside other GF options.
⚠️ Risks & cross-contamination
- The dedicated gluten-free designation and the mention of a separate space for gluten-free preparation are strong indicators of reduced cross-contamination risk.
- While explicit, detailed cross-contact policies are not exhaustively enumerated in the collected information, the combination of dedicated GF facilities and explicit GF preparation notes provides a solid basis for confidence.
- The available reviews show positive sentiment on gluten-free options, with one noting a separate space for GF prep and another highlighting the breadth of GF options, though none of the reviews focus on long-term safety beyond those points.
